Integrating evidence-based approaches with online care

Eyanna often uses Cognitive Behavioral Therapy to help people identify unhelpful thoughts and develop practical skills for managing anxiety, depression, and stressful life changes. She also draws on Client-Centered Therapy to create a respectful, empathic space where a person’s experiences guide the pace and focus of work, which can be especially useful for addressing self-esteem and relational concerns. Emotionally-Focused Therapy is another tool she employs to help examine emotional patterns and improve emotional awareness and regulation in the context of interpersonal stress.

Choosing the right approach is part of the therapeutic journey, and Eyanna works collaboratively to decide which methods fit a client's goals, needs, and preferences. She aims to tailor techniques rather than applying a single method, adjusting focus as progress and priorities evolve.
